    According to our (Global Info Research) latest study, the global Nuclear Industry Grade Boron Isotopes market size was valued at US$ 350 million in 2025 and is forecast to a readjusted size of US$ 566 million by 2032 with a CAGR of 6.7% during review period.
    In 2025, global sales of nuclear-grade boron isotopes reached 810 tons, with an average selling price of US$420,000 per ton.
    Nuclear-grade boron isotopes, with boron-10 (¹⁰B) as their core, have a natural abundance of only 19.78%. However, after enrichment through isotope separation technology, their thermal neutron absorption cross-section reaches 3837 bar. They are key materials for nuclear reactor safety control and are widely used in control rods, shielding panels, and neutron counters. The upstream sector involves boron ore mining and isotope separation technologies (such as cryogenic distillation and chemical exchange). The midstream sector involves the production of intermediates such as boron-10 enriched acid, boron carbide-10, and boron trifluoride-11. Downstream applications include nuclear reactor control rods, shielding materials, boron neutron capture therapy (BNCT), and semiconductor doping.
    Key market drivers primarily include the following factors:
    Demand for Nuclear Reaction Control Serves as a Fundamental Pillar
    Market demand for nuclear-grade boron isotopes stems primarily from the long-term requirement for neutron-absorbing materials within nuclear reactors. Boron—specifically materials containing enriched boron isotopes—is frequently utilized in reactor control rods, burnable poisons, shielding materials, and certain coolant chemistry control systems; it functions by absorbing neutrons to regulate reactivity and ensure the operational stability of the reactor core. The operation of nuclear power plants, the maintenance of research reactors, and the development of new reactor designs all necessitate boron materials characterized by high purity, compositional stability, and traceable nuclear-grade quality. Consequently, these products are subject to significant technical barriers and rigorous certification requirements.
    Heightened Requirements for Nuclear Safety and Material Reliability
    Nuclear industry environments impose extremely stringent requirements regarding material consistency, impurity control, radiation stability, and long-term operational reliability; standard industrial-grade boron materials are typically insufficient to meet the demanding conditions of nuclear-grade applications. Once boron isotope materials are deployed in reaction control, shielding, or safety-critical components, any fluctuations in their quality could potentially compromise the reactor's physical performance and operational safety. As a result, customers place increased emphasis on isotopic abundance, chemical purity, batch-to-batch consistency, quality documentation, and supplier credentials. As safety standards for nuclear power operations continue to be reinforced, the value associated with the high-end quality and reliable supply of nuclear-grade boron isotopes is further enhanced.
    Emerging Nuclear Energy Technologies and Supply Chain Security Drive Long-Term Demand
    The advancement of advanced nuclear power technologies—including small modular reactors (SMRs), fast reactors, research reactors, and various nuclear technology applications—is creating new avenues of demand for nuclear-grade boron isotope materials. Certain novel reactor designs and specialized nuclear applications impose more stringent requirements on the structural forms, thermal stability, and service environments of neutron-absorbing materials, thereby driving the development of boron isotope materials toward greater purity, customization, and modularization. Concurrently, given the highly strategic nature of the nuclear industry, end-users place significant emphasis on the independent control, long-term reliability of supply, and localized support for critical materials; consequently, supply chain security is poised to become a key driver of market growth.
